triennial (every three years) which is sometimes confused with triannual (usually every four months). biennial (every two years).
What is every two years called?Definition of biennial 1 : occurring every two years a biennial celebration. 2 : continuing or lasting for two years specifically, of a plant : growing vegetatively during the first year and fruiting and dying during the second Biennial herbs flower in their second year.
Article first time published onIs Trimonthly a word?
Trimonthly means every three months. It can be used this way as an adjective, as in a trimonthly meeting, or an adverb, as in We plan to meet trimonthly.

What is once every 6 months called?
Biannual simply meaning twice a year. Semiannual means every six months since the prefix semi means every half year.

What does Triannual mean?
Definition of triannual 1 obsolete : triennial. 2 : made, appearing, or occurring three times a year a triannual estimate of value a triannual advertisement.
What does Triweekly mean?
1 : occurring or appearing three times a week. 2 : occurring or appearing every three weeks. triweekly.

How do you say twice a year in English?
Biannual can mean two things: occurring once every two years or occurring twice per year. Biannual is a synonym of biyearly, which can also be used to mean every two years or twice per year. (Biyearly can also mean “lasting for two years,” but this meaning is rarely used.) The adverb form of biannual is biannually.
Is biweekly twice a month?
Biweekly and bimonthly can mean the same thing because of the prefix bi-, which here can mean “occurring every two” or “occurring twice in.” Therefore, biweekly can be “twice in a week” or “every other week.” Bimonthly can also mean “every other week” if it’s twice in a month, or it can mean “every other month.”

What is semi annually?
Semiannual is an adjective that describes something that is paid, reported, published, or otherwise takes place twice each year, typically once every six months.
